要实现在保持中心圆的大小和高度不变的情况下,使SVG拉伸到父对象的宽度,可以使用CSS中的transform属性和translate函数。以下是具体的解决方案:
svg {
width: 100%;
}
<svg>
<circle cx="50%" cy="50%" r="50" />
</svg>
circle {
transform: translateX(-50%);
}
通过这样的设置,圆将保持其大小和高度不变,并且被拉伸以覆盖父对象的宽度。
注意:以上解决方案仅为示例,实际应用中可能需要根据具体情况进行调整。
关于SVG的更多知识和应用场景,您可以参考腾讯云的SVG相关文档和产品:
没有搜到相关的沙龙
领取专属 10元无门槛券
手把手带您无忧上云